The MCP4912-E/ST is a dual channel, 10-bit digital-to-analog converter (DAC) integrated circuit chip. It offers several advantages and can be used in various application scenarios:1. High resolution: The MCP4912-E/ST provides a 10-bit resolution, allowing for precise and accurate analog output signals.2. Dual channel: It has two independent DAC channels, which can be used simultaneously or independently. This feature is beneficial in applications where multiple analog outputs are required.3. Low power consumption: The chip operates at low power, making it suitable for battery-powered devices or applications where power efficiency is crucial.4. SPI interface: The MCP4912-E/ST communicates with the microcontroller or other digital devices using the Serial Peripheral Interface (SPI) protocol. This interface is widely supported and allows for easy integration into various systems.5. Rail-to-rail output: The chip provides rail-to-rail output voltage swing, meaning it can generate analog signals close to the power supply rails. This feature is useful in applications where a wide output voltage range is required.6. Industrial temperature range: The MCP4912-E/ST is designed to operate in an extended industrial temperature range, typically from -40°C to +125°C. This makes it suitable for applications in harsh environments.Application scenarios:1. Industrial automation: The MCP4912-E/ST can be used in industrial control systems to generate analog control signals for motor speed control, valve control, or process control.2. Test and measurement equipment: It can be used in data acquisition systems, signal generators, or waveform synthesizers to generate precise analog signals for testing and calibration purposes.3. Audio applications: The chip can be used in audio equipment, such as audio mixers, amplifiers, or digital audio workstations, to convert digital audio signals into analog audio outputs.4. Instrumentation and control systems: It can be used in various instrumentation and control systems, such as temperature controllers, pressure transmitters, or flow meters, to generate analog control signals.5. Automotive electronics: The MCP4912-E/ST can be used in automotive applications, such as engine control units, electronic power steering systems, or automotive lighting control, where accurate analog signals are required.Overall, the MCP4912-E/ST offers high resolution, dual channel capability, low power consumption, and a wide range of applications, making it a versatile choice for many analog output requirements.
